Deena Kastor is Ridiculous

deena.jpg The NYRR in New York was thrilled to be opening up their new world-class track & field facility out Randall's Island. To kick things off right, NYRR played host to the USA Men's and Women's 8K Championships. While the course seemed slightly uninspiring, the field was pretty cool, especially since Deena Kastor came out to try and break the 8K record.

Man, that woman is quick.

And such a sponsor’s dream. After the race, during the post race interview, she thanked the sponsors and the competitive field for putting on such a world-class event that left her only 3 seconds shy of the record.


deena2.JPGSuch a good sport, but I was there. She blew away the field nearly 50 seconds, and the rest of the field was running plenty fast. (see the picture to the left. That's the lead motorcycle, Deena and no one else).

After the race, we ran by Deena Kastor out on her cool down. I said 'Great Race' and kept on going, almost shocked at the fact that how could this famous Olympian just be out by herself. What I should have done was turned around, ran with her for a couple of strides and said what an awesome time it was watching her spectacular finish in the Olympics.

Oh well, I guess there is always next time.
